From the book History of Walworth County Wisconsin, by Albert Clayton Beckwith, publ. 1912 - Page 486 VARNUM ARNOLD was son of Joseph and Susannah ARNOLD, who were natives of Rhode Island. It is not unlikely that both parents were of old and often honored families of the colony, for it is about evenly probable that the wife was born VARNUM. Their son was born January 18, 1819, in Cayuga county, New York. After a short career as a teacher he married, at Auburn, January 22, 1845, Julia A., daughter of Dennison and Lucy BUTTS, and in the next year moved to section 32 of Richmond, where he bought a large farm. He served his town as one of its supervisors and also as assessor. He died September 20, 1901. Submitted By: Carol (Carolann612@charter.net)
